diff --git a/klippy/kinematics/cartesian.py b/klippy/kinematics/cartesian.py index ecf00320..13b8c4e8 100644 --- a/klippy/kinematics/cartesian.py +++ b/klippy/kinematics/cartesian.py @@ -71,6 +71,7 @@ class CartKinematics: second_homing_speed = hi.second_homing_speed if axis == 2: homing_speed = min(homing_speed, self.max_z_velocity) + second_homing_speed = min(second_homing_speed, self.max_z_velocity) homepos = [None, None, None, None] homepos[axis] = hi.position_endstop coord = [None, None, None, None] diff --git a/klippy/kinematics/corexy.py b/klippy/kinematics/corexy.py index a3399d89..84d61d2c 100644 --- a/klippy/kinematics/corexy.py +++ b/klippy/kinematics/corexy.py @@ -66,6 +66,8 @@ class CoreXYKinematics: second_homing_speed = hi.second_homing_speed if axis == 2: homing_speed = min(homing_speed, self.max_z_velocity) + second_homing_speed = min(second_homing_speed, + self.max_z_velocity) homepos = [None, None, None, None] homepos[axis] = hi.position_endstop coord = [None, None, None, None]